Description

Cheney State Park features two marinas, 223 electrical hookup sites with water, and over 400 primitive campsites, along with four trailer dump stations, six boat ramps with 22 launching lanes, and four courtesy docks. The park also offers two fish cleaning stations, seven modern pit toilets, nine shower houses, 29 small picnic shelters, three nature trails including a five-mile bicycle/walking trail, and nine modern cabins.

Huge campsite with lots of powered sites. We are here in winter and there is no-one here, except some campground hosts. The only camps that have water in the winter are in the south smarsh campsite but the host is happy for you to fill up so you can camp in the numerous other sites. South loop has great lake front access.
